Perfect Square
24025015229053093111746946580433959338649149178023207225 is a perfect square (4901531926760560550021039915 × 4901531926760560550021039915)
24025015229053093111746946580433959338649149178023207225 is a perfect square (4901531926760560550021039915 × 4901531926760560550021039915)
11111010 11010101 00110110 01111110 00111011 01000111 00110101 11000010 11011111 11100001 11000000 00101101 00111011 10011001 10111101 01001101 00010001 11000110 01001100 01011110 10110111 01100001 00111001
24025015229053093111746946580433959338649149178023207225 is odd
Previous odd number is 24025015229053093111746946580433959338649149178023207223
Next odd number is 24025015229053093111746946580433959338649149178023207227
13867271386298606436871062265634326798021301849011353345397859279129156121043425675815354133869240533930968719350711615159369676304685282771886091385427494290649515625
577201356756233048077553599656865666836595185036495528414738757158015152484227865967323839686065360675292200625
17532515477073216327026776070013235631572464216144613655660471